Deck Lattice Repair in Redmond, WA
Deck lattice repair services involve restoring or replacing the lattice panels that are typically installed beneath or around a deck to provide privacy, ventilation, and aesthetic appeal. These repairs can address issues such as broken, sagging, or rotting lattice panels, ensuring the structure remains stable and visually appealing. Projects may include replacing damaged sections, reinforcing existing lattice, or updating old materials to improve the overall look and function of the deck area.
Homeowners often seek lattice repair services to maintain the safety and appearance of their outdoor spaces. Before requesting repairs, property owners should consider the extent of damage, the type of materials used, and whether updates or replacements are desired. Understanding the scope of work, including whether the existing lattice can be repaired or needs full replacement, helps in planning the project effectively and ensuring the finished result meets their needs.

Deck Lattice Repair Questions
What causes damage to deck lattice? Damage can result from weather exposure, rot, insect activity, or physical impact over time.
How can I tell if my deck lattice needs repair? Signs include sagging, cracks, broken pieces, or areas where the lattice is coming loose.
What types of repairs are common for deck lattice? Repairs often involve replacing broken sections, reinforcing the framework, or applying protective treatments.
Is it necessary to replace the entire lattice? Not always; many issues can be fixed by replacing specific damaged sections without full replacement.
